My daughter has a 99 DOHC neon. She has been going through some oil in it, no sign of smoke coming from the tail pipe. I decided to change the plugs in it to see if it would improve the mileage and the #1 & #4 plug holes had a lot of oil in them. Not inside the cylinder in the tube leading down to the plug. My question is what could cause this. Could possibly the valve cover gasket be leaking from the inside and running down in the tubes or what?

Matt Rowe
08-07-2008, 10:04 PM
The valve cover gasket seals around the spark plugs are known to leak and cause this. A new valve cover gasket kit will come with the perimeter gasket and 4 o-ring's for the area around the plugs. The swap is pretty easy to do.
